Description
Strange lands in fiction stretch from deep beneath the earth to the farthest corners of the cosmos. This incredible new collection combines the talents of the new generation of writers with classic and ancient storytellers: from H.G. Wells to Edgar Allan Poe, Daniel Defoe to Jules Verne. Here you will also find the Land of Lotus Eaters from Homer's Odyssey and the wild horror stories of H.P. Lovecraft, utopian fantasies of Samuel Butler, and early visions of visiting the Moon by Hans Christian Andersen. “Strange Lands” is a magnificent collection of enduring and entirely new stories. “ Flame Tree Publishing has been dusting off everyday life for over twenty years, creating illustrated books since 1992, artistic calendars since 1998, and illustrated e-books since 2009. Their extensive list includes powerful and eloquent artists such as Erté and Alphonse Mucha, complemented by extensive licenses in their award-winning calendar line, with Tate, V&A, RSC, RA, and many others.
Thanks to a wide range of authors, editors, and writers—from Vladimir Ashkenazy, Steve Hackett, John Howe, Sir George Martin, Brian May, Paul du Noyer, Paco Peña, Stanley Sadie—the company strives to create illustrated projects that are affordable, useful, and beautiful. In addition to printed titles, their exceptional selection of practical cookbooks, music books, pop culture, and lifestyle titles is increasingly available in digital formats.
